At 161kms in length the Brisbane Valley Rail Trail is the longest rail trail in Australia.
This self guided cycling tour will have you riding the best sections of this fantastic Queensland getaway, whilst taking care of those pesky logistics for you.
There are some stunning bridges, some we cross and some we go under. Being elevated at the northern end there are terrific views. It’s undeniably outback Queensland but we have found a couple of gourmet secrets so we do get to enjoy quality meals.
Cycling the Brisbane Valley Rail Trail is a little bit of an adventure. It’s still on the easy side in terms of difficulty, the distances are achievable for most riders, and we start this tour at the northern end so it’s largely downhill. Although small sections are paved, the majority of the trail is either hard packed gravel or dirt track. So we recommend well-equipped mountain bikes (you can BYO bike or ask about our rental fleet).
It wouldn't be Queensland without some great pubs and iconic outback buildings to visit. It all makes for a wonderful getaway on this Brisbane Valley Rail Trail cycling tour.
